**Runbook: Query planner regression — Quellis DB.** If customers report slow joins after upgrading to the 4.x planner, first confirm the symptom: EXPLAIN shows nested-loop joins replacing hash joins on large tables. Set planner_compat_mode=3 as a temporary mitigation and restart the coordinator. Escalate to the storage team if latency persists beyond one hour. When filing the escalation, include the build token shown below.

pipeline stamp: htk4_66df

While verifying release 2.4 for Spicewheel Labs, I found the staging environment pointing at the production unit-conversion service, causing scaled ingredient quantities to be cached with the wrong tenant key. SCALE_SERVICE_URL must be reset to the staging endpoint and PORTION_CACHE_TTL lowered to 300 before the release manager signs off. I have corrected everything in staging.env except the final entry, because the conversion service rotated its credential yesterday; please append it on the next line:

secret setting of bagag-kajof: RELAY_SECRET8=d9a517d5

**Q: How often does the GarageSense occupancy feed refresh, and what should I check before a release?**

The feed aggregates sensor counts from all Meridian Deck levels every 90 seconds. Before cutting a release, confirm the staging feed matches the production schema, since downstream displays at the Halverton Transit Hub consume it directly. Stale data beyond five minutes triggers an automatic fallback to the last-known snapshot. If validation fails or the snapshot looks wrong, reach the feed operations desk here.

alerts address for kaduf-kahap: lamael@urlaqio.local